您的位置:首页 > 编程语言 > C语言/C++

C++杂记(一)——未声明的cin和cout(已声明std空间情况下)

2018-06-16 20:41 239 查看

有时候时间久了,一些基本功就会忘了,这里记录一下。

问题:

在写CPP程序时,报错:未声明的cin和cout

代码举例如下:

#include "stdafx.h"
using namespace std;
#include <iostream>

int main()
{
int flag = 0;

if (flag)
cout<<"success!";
else
cout<<"error";
return 0;
}
乍一看没问题啊!后来发现

using namespace std;
要紧跟在这句引用的后面

#include <iostream>
解决:
正确的顺序为
#include "stdafx.h"
#include <iostream>
using namespace std;



阅读更多
                                            
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: